In this condemnation action, condemnee D B Child Care II, Inc. appeals from separate trial court orders denying its motion for partial summary judgment on the issue of its duty to mitigate business loss damages and granting condemnor Cobb County, Georgia’s motion for partial summary judgment as to D B’s claim that it had no duty to mitigate its business loss damages by attempting to relocate the business.1 Because D B has attacked only one ground for the trial court’s denial of its motion for partial summary judgment and has not challenged alternative grounds for the ruling, we must presume that those grounds are correct and affirm that ruling. But because there exist genuine issues of material fact as to D B’s claim that it had no duty to mitigate business losses by relocating, we reverse the grant of partial summary judgment to condemnor.

Summary judgment is appropriate when no genuine issues of material fact remain and the moving party is entitled to judgment as a matter of law. Stennette v. Miller, 316 Ga. App. 425, 426 729 SE2d 559 2012 citation omitted. On appeal, we review a trial court’s grant or denial of summary judgment de novo, construing the evidence and all reasonable inferences therefrom in the light most favorable to the nonmoving party. SKC, Inc. v. eMag Solutions, 326 Ga. App. 798 755 SE2d 298 2014.
